Former Chiefs player made candid admission on Patrick Mahomes
|Few NFL careers get off to such a rapid start as Patrick Mahomes’ with the Kansas City Chiefs; after taking over as starting from veteran Alex Smith, he never looked back, and the organization now has three additional Vince Lombardi trophies in its trophy case.
Interestingly, when Smith was the starter for famous head coach Andy Reid, he was one of the best quarterbacks in the league, and the Chiefs played competitive football on a weekly basis.
However, the squad had a superstar waiting on the bench, and it appears that several Kansas City players were aware of Mahomes before he was named the Chiefs’ starter.
According to Mike Florio of Pro Football Talk, former Chiefs player Tamba Hali was one of many who believed Mahomes should have started over Smith.
“At times, we wanted him to play,” Hali said. “We wanted him to be on the field.”

Obviously, Reid and his coaching staff made the correct decision to hand over the keys to Mahomes and let him do his thing on the football field, which resulted in three Super Bowl championships and the club approaching NFL history next season.
If Mahomes and company win a third consecutive title next season, the Chiefs will be the first team in league history to do it, which will undoubtedly boost Mahomes’ case in the GOAT debate while also placing Reid in a separate category.
